    Most of them aren’t too bad. It’s just that a lot of the anime dub voice actors do the same kinds of voices over and over again, and it gets a bit repetitive. Outside of dubs, there’s grown women voicing kids, which can be a little strange, but still better than getting kids to do it. The ones voicing originally English speaking characters don’t get as much respect or attention as live action actors like Tom Holland or Keanu Reeves, but the more well established ones do get a bit of both. https://youtu.be/DzjiBJ7AetE This is what anime dubs sound like to a lot of us.
